About This Home
Lovely 4 bedroom, 3 bath home in South Kitsap This 4-bedroom 3 bath home with an Office is located in So Kitsap’s Freestone at Bayside and is approximately 2,313 sq feet. The vaulted entry leads into the living area with craftsman-style built-in shelves. Enjoy the open floor concept. The kitchen features all stainless-steel appliances, quartz countertops, a pantry, and an island. The dining area has a sliding glass door that leads to a covered deck. Upstairs are the 4 bedrooms with spacious closets and the washer dryer hook ups. The primary suite has its own bath with double sinks and a soaking tub. Attached garage and partially fenced yard. This is a No Smoking property, No Pets Property. Applications are accepted only through McNally Property Management. Located on the Kitsap Peninsula, Bremerton combines maritime heritage with city living along the waterfront. Home to the Puget Sound Naval Shipyard, the city offers views of the Olympic Mountains and Puget Sound. The rental market remains strong, with one-bedroom apartments averaging $1,588, showing a 4.3% annual increase. Downtown's renewal has transformed industrial areas into residential communities, offering waterfront condominiums and historic homes in established neighborhoods like Manette and Union Hill. Apartment options include communities near Olympic College and developments throughout East Bremerton.
Bremerton's attractions showcase its naval history and Pacific Northwest culture, featuring the Harborside Fountain Park and waterfront boardwalk. The Washington State Ferry provides direct access to Seattle, making the city appealing for commuters. The Admiral Theatre, carefully restored to preserve its 1942 Art Deco design, hosts performances and events throughout the year.
